Family Pays Last Respects to Late Sheikh Ajimati, Brother of Kwara's NILDS DG
The Grand Mufti of Ilorin, Sheikh Sulyman Faruq Onikijipa, revealed during a fidau (Islamic prayer for the deceased) ceremony on Sunday that the late Sheikh Isiaka Sulaiman Ajimati, brother of the Director-General of the National Institute for Legislative and Democratic Studies (NILDS), Professor Abubakar Sulaiman, had long wished and prayed for his sibling to ascend to the position of governor.
Sheikh Ajimati, who resided in Ajase, Cotonou, Republic of Benin, reportedly dedicated special supplications and made sacrifices to ensure his younger brother achieved prominence in public service. The fidau prayers were held at Professor Sulaiman's family compound in Oke-leru, Ilorin, Kwara State.
Speaking at the event, the Grand Mufti highlighted the late cleric's unwavering faith and commitment to supporting his brother's career, which culminated in Professor Sulaiman's leadership of NILDS, a federal institution focused on legislative training and democracy.
"He had told me as far back as1983 that his wish for his younger brother who is an academic is to attain a great status in life like being governor," Onikijipa told the audience at the well-attended session.
He admonished Professor Sulaiman not to grief over the demise of his elder brother but to accept it as the will of Allah, assuring him that Allah will comfort him.
Also in a short lecture, the Grand Mukadam of Ilorin, Sheik Sulyman Dan Borno, enjoined the bereaved DG to hold the Sulaiman's family together and continue his acts of kindness to all.
The fidau session which was led by the Chief Imam of Ilorin, Alhaji Mohammed Bashir Saliu, was attended by the state governor, Mallam AbdulRahman AbdulRazaq, who was represented by his senior special adviser and counselor, Alhaji Saad Salahudeen, former non - executive member, Nigeria National Petroleum Company Limited (NNPCL), Dr Gali Alaya, senior special adviser (special duties) to the governor, Alhaji Abdulrazaq Jida, Grand Khadi of Kwara state, Justice Abdulateef Kamaldeen and a former Grand Khadi of the state, Justice Saliu Mohmmed.
